Good Energy

Episode - 547

Go to Archive

April 28, 2022 News, Scriptnotes, Transcribed

John invites Anna Jane Joyner and Quinn Emmett from Good Energy Stories to discuss climate change on screen. Climate change affects every creature on our planet, so why don’t we see it more on television? They discuss opportunities for writers to inspire change and raise awareness to capture the environmental concerns of our time.

We follow up on disability representation in Hollywood with the release of the Cost of Accommodations report from the Inevitable Foundation.

In our bonus segment for premium members, we talk about asking people for money, whether it’s to finance a movie or launch a campaign to save the planet.

Science Movies

March 1, 2022 HWTBAM, News, Scriptnotes, Transcribed

John welcomes writer/director Leigh Whannell (Saw, Upgrade, Invisible Man) and astrophysicist/science consultant Dr. Erin Macdonald (Star Trek) to explore the science of sci-fi. They follow the evolution of an idea through the brainstorm to edit phase, advising how to titrate the proper amount of fact to fiction along the way.

We look at how science can catalyze a story in a round of How Would This Be A Movie. Topics range from solar storms, evil artificial intelligence, human chimeras, and advanced spacefaring civilizations.

In the bonus segment for premium members, we discuss Leigh’s proposal for an 80’s shopping mall theme park experience.

On Being A Screenwriter

February 22, 2022 News, Scriptnotes, Transcribed

John and Craig discuss the craft of leading a creative life: What counts as practice? How do you make friends? When is it okay to take a break?

A Scriptnotes listener suggested a lifestyle compendium episode, so we reach back through the archives to explore the artist’s soft skills. We touch on the dangers of self care, the importance of staying curious, and how to cultivate a workplace when you’re working alone.

In our bonus segment for premium members, we invite listener Jake Kelley on to explain why he chose these clips and how Scriptnotes has influenced his visual art practice.

Scene to Scene

January 4, 2022 News, Scriptnotes, Transcribed

John and Craig welcome the new year by discussing the art of transitions. They go beyond screenplay-specific terms to examine the psychology of moving through story beats.

We cover the history of screenplays, the different ways to think about a scene, and how to create a punchline for each scene.

In our bonus segment for premium members, we talk about transitioning out of conversations in person and on the phone.
